7 Key Factors to Decide Smartly

Articleship Selection Strategy: Domain vs Brand . Here’s a practical checklist you can use to evaluate any articleship offer:

1️⃣ Your Long-Term Goal

  • Do you want practice or corporate roles?
  • Do you aim for finance consulting, investment roles, or pure accounting?

Understanding your destination helps choose the right path.

2️⃣ Learning Culture of the Firm

A famous firm with dull work = stagnant growth.
A smaller firm with rich assignments = stronger skills.

Focus on learning quality, not logo on the letterhead.

3️⃣ Domain Exposure

Which tasks will you handle?

  • Audit?
  • Tax compliance/consultation?
  • Corporate finance?
  • Valuations & due diligence?

Check whether the work is end-to-end or just pile work.

4️⃣ Mentorship & Partner Access

Hands-on learning from seniors or partners accelerates growth exponentially.

5️⃣ Industry Exposure

The number of clients, range of industries, and real-world problems you’ll deal with matter.

6️⃣ Workload vs Learning Balance

Hours matter less than the kind of work you do during those hours.

7️⃣ Exit Opportunities

Think beyond articleship:

  • Placement pipelines
  • Industry connections
  • Future roles & profiles

📍 Pros & Cons: Brand Name (Big 4 / Big Firms)

Articleship Selection Strategy: Domain vs Brand name

Examples:

  • Deloitte
  • PwC
  • EY
  • KPMG

Pros

✔ Strong CV value
✔ Better training systems
✔ Well-defined career ladders
✔ Exposure to large clients
✔ Easier first job opportunities

Cons

⚠ Work can be highly specialized and repetitive
⚠ Less partner interaction
⚠ Limited exposure to diverse tasks
⚠ Often early pigeonholing into one domain

Who benefits most?
Students aiming for corporate careers, consulting, and global mobility.


📍 Pros & Cons: Mid-Size or Boutique Domain Firms

Articleship Selection Strategy: Domain vs Brand name

Pros

✔ End-to-end work experience
✔ Greater partner/senior access
✔ Diverse client exposure
✔ Strong technical skill development

Cons

⚠ Lower brand recall initially
⚠ Might require more effort to network
⚠ Limited international exposure

Who benefits most?
Students aiming for practice, consultancy, industry roles, and technical mastery.


📌 Domain Wise Breakdown: Where You Learn What

Articleship Selection Strategy: Domain vs Brand name

DomainCore Skills GainedBest ForNote
AuditReporting, compliance, riskCorporate jobsGreat foundation
Tax (Direct & Indirect)Interpretation, planning, advisoryPracticeNeeds strong conceptual grip
Finance / AdvisoryFinancial modeling, valuationsIB, Corp financeRequires analytical bent

📌 Some Quick Tips

  • Audit improves foundational accounting and compliance skills.
  • Tax deepens legal understanding and advisory capability.
  • Finance boosts analytical, strategic, and high-value corporate skills.

🎯 Decision Rubric: 3-Step Framework

Step 1: Clarify your long-term goal
Step 2: Score your offers on domain exposure + learning potential
Step 3: Choose the offer with maximum real learning — even if brand is slightly smaller


Real-Life Scenario Comparisons

🆚 Option A

Brand = Big 4
Work = Only checklists + repetitive reporting
Mentorship = Limited

🆚 Option B

Brand = Mid-size
Work = Full audits + tax + interaction with partners

Better choice: B — even if brand is smaller — if work builds skills you need.
